Appearance history
The inception of Gut Knife | Doppler Phase 4 (Gut P4) into the virtual armory occurred on January 8, 2015, as part of the vibrant 'Full Spectrum' update. This particular skin is procurable across the entirety of 'Chroma' case assortments.
Pattern description
Crafted with lustrous metallic hues, the blade boasts an ornate motif of diaphanous, sinuous lines akin to billowing smoke. Its aesthetic palette melds an array of blues with earthen browns and inky blacks, yielding seamless gradations. The hilt, carved from timber, retains its natural, unembellished state.
Effect of float
The Gut Knife | Doppler Phase 4's Float Value spans a minuscule range from 0.00 to 0.08, ensuring its exclusivity in Factory New and Minimal Wear conditions. Proximate to its maximal wear threshold, the knife exhibits pronounced scuffs and wear, notably along the dorsal ridge and the blade's base adjacent to the grip.
Pattern difference
Intricacies in the pattern index dictate the distribution and dominance of hues, influencing the interplay of cerulean, umber, and obsidian sections. Variants where azure tones command the blade's obverse are designated 'BTA Blue'. Those specimens where the blade gleams with an unadulterated sapphire hue are reminiscent of the Gut Knife | Doppler Sapphire and bear the moniker 'Max Blue'.
Skin Features
The Gut Knife | Doppler Phase 4 is distinguished by its Covert quality tier. It is equipped with a StatTrak feature and shares a kinship in scarcity with its brethren from phases 1 and 3. This skin is part of the esteemed 'Gut Knife | Doppler' collection.
